It seems that Russell Westbrook will not stay with the Lakers for another year. A report recently suggested that it is impossible for the 33-year-old to continue wearing the purple and gold next season.

NBA insider Brian Windhorst thinks that the Lakers should trade the former league MVP for any three players and attempt to upgrade their roster.

“Westbrook’s gotta be traded!” Windhorst said on Get Up. “He’s got to be traded for any three breathing players because he will be an expiring contract that will actually have some value. You go to a team that needs to clear some money off of their cap.

“Then battle royale between LeBron and the front office: the 2027 first round pick, the 2029 first round pick. Will they put those in play this summer to try to upgrade this roster with LeBron one year left on his contract with an extension on the table? Wait and see.”

This season Westbrook is averaging 18.3 points, 7.6 rebounds and 7.2 assists in 34.4 minutes per game for Los Angeles.
